Tutorial for a Knotted Ponytail

Here’s the step-by-step tutorial as to how to create the knotted hairstyle.

Step-by-step breakdown of this hairstyle:

  1. Brush the hair nice and smooth and take a small section from each side.
  2. Knot these 2 sections together.
  3. Take the hair underneath and wrap the 2 section tales around it.
  4. Hair tie the 2 sections together.
  5. Tighten the hair elastics as best as you can.

You can easily take this one out by untying the section. It’s just as simple to take out as it is to put in the hair.
